Miss. Court Rules for Warehouse on $120,000 Damage Claim

GULFPORT, Miss. - A federal judge has awarded summary judgment to a storage warehouse after concluding that a storage contract barred all claims by a couple who sought $120,000 for the warehouse's alleged refusal to allow renters timely access after Hurricane Katrina. Griffith v. U-Store It Miniwarehouse Co., No. 1-06-cv-189 (S.D. Miss.).
